    Fee Structure Overview

    The total fee for the 4-year B.Tech program at Dr D Y Patil Dnyan Prasad Pune is approximately INR 350,000. This includes tuition fees, hostel charges, mess fees, and other essential components required for a comprehensive educational experience.

    ComponentSemester-wise Breakdown (INR)
    Tuition Fee70,000 per semester
    Hostel Rent25,000 per semester
    Mess Advance15,000 per semester
    Student Benevolent Fund1,000 per semester
    Medical Fees2,000 per semester
    Gymkhana Fees500 per semester
    Examination Fees1,500 per semester
    Total Annual Cost120,000
    Total Program Cost350,000

    Detailed Narrative Explanation of Fee Components

    Tuition Fee: Covers instruction by experienced faculty, access to digital resources, and laboratory sessions. The fee is reviewed annually based on inflation and infrastructure upgrades.

    Hostel Rent: Includes accommodation in well-maintained hostels with amenities like Wi-Fi, laundry services, and 24/7 security. Room types range from single occupancy to shared dormitories.

    Mess Advance: Ensures that students have access to daily meals at subsidized rates. The mess billing system is transparent, with monthly deductions based on consumption.

    Student Benevolent Fund: A small fee collected for student welfare activities, including emergency assistance and cultural events.

    Medical Fees: Provides access to campus health services and emergency medical care at reduced costs.

    Gymkhana Fees: Covers gym access, sports equipment, and participation in campus-wide sporting events.

    Examination Fees: Includes registration for internal and external examinations, along with evaluation and result processing.

    Hostel & Mess Charges

    The hostel facility at Dr D Y Patil Dnyan Prasad Pune offers a variety of room types to accommodate different preferences:

    • Single Occupancy Room: Ideal for students seeking privacy and comfort, with an annual charge of INR 50,000.
    • Double Occupancy Room: Shared with one roommate, charged at INR 40,000 annually.
    • Triple Occupancy Room: Shared with two roommates, priced at INR 30,000 annually.

    The mess system operates on a monthly billing cycle. Students are required to pay an advance of INR 15,000 per semester, which is adjusted against actual consumption. Rebates are available for students who opt out of the hostel or reduce their meal frequency.

    Fee Waivers, Concessions, and Scholarships

    The university offers several financial aid options to deserving students:

    • SC/ST/PwD Category: Full fee waiver for students from these categories with income below INR 1.5 lakh.
    • EWS Category: 50% fee concession for students with income between INR 1.5 lakh and INR 3 lakh.
    • MCM (Minority Community): 25% fee waiver for eligible minority community students.

    The application process requires submission of relevant documents including income certificates, caste certificates, and Aadhaar cards. Students must apply through the official portal within specified timelines.

    Payment Procedures & Refund Policy

    Payments can be made online via net banking or UPI, or offline at designated bank branches. The deadline for fee payment is the first week of each semester.

    Late Fee Calculation: A late fee of INR 100 per day is applicable after the due date unless a waiver is granted by the administration.

    Refund Policy: Refunds are processed upon withdrawal from the program, subject to certain conditions. The refund includes all unutilized fees except for examination and medical charges, which remain non-refundable.
